One evening after a thunder shower I was standing in my yard watching a
beautiful sunset over the mountains when a full rainbow formed to the East,
along the edge of Yellowstone Park. Almost immediately lightening bolts
appeared to be shooting through the rainbow. It was the most awesome
panoramic display I've ever seen. There was no way to get the whole display
on film and, even though my camera was only 50 feet away, I would have
missed the action if I would have tried to film part of it. The frustrating
thing about not getting it on film is the inability to share with others.

I've been other places that I just know can't be adequately conveyed by the
film medium so I simply enjoy the experience and don't try the camera.
